HR Recruiter
Description We are looking for a skilled HR Recruiter to join our team in Wilsonville, Oregon. In this long-term contract role, you will play a pivotal part in attracting and identifying top talent while ensuring a seamless recruitment process. This position offers an exciting opportunity to contribute to the success of a dynamic organization. Responsibilities: • Manage end-to-end recruitment processes, from job posting to onboarding, ensuring a smooth and efficient experience for candidates and hiring managers. • Utilize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S) and CRM tools to source, track, and engage with potential candidates. • Conduct background checks and verify employment histories to ensure compliance with company policies. • Collaborate with hiring managers to understand staffing needs and develop effective recruitment strategies. • Leverage platforms such as CareerBuilder and ADP Workforce Now to maximize outreach and attract candidates with relevant experience. • Facilitate communication between candidates and hiring teams, ensuring timely updates and feedback. • Coordinate benefit functions and onboarding processes for new hires. • Maintain accurate records of recruitment activities and ensure data integrity within systems. • Provide insights and recommendations to improve recruitment practices and enhance candidate experiences. • Stay updated on industry trends and best practices to ensure competitive hiring strategies. Requirements • Minimum of 1 year of experience in HR recruitment or talent acquisition. • Proficiency in using ADP Workforce Now and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S). • Familiarity with platforms such as CareerBuilder and CRM tools. • Strong understanding of compliance standards and related processes. •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, to interact effectively with candidates and stakeholders. • Ability to manage multiple tasks and deadlines in a fast-paced environment. • Knowledge of benefit functions and onboarding processes. • Detail-oriented with strong organizational skills to maintain accurate records and documentation.
